Nature’s Rejuvenation


In recent days did we not see?
Mother Nature in full glee!
Were the Gulmohars a brighter red?
Or was it a dream I saw in bed?
But Hark ! I did see…
Laburnums shining like a pot of gold.
I heard the bird songs loud and bold.
The peacocks came a-knocking,
The double rainbow, was the point of talking!
The skies were clear and bright,
Wasn’t it a star-gazer’s delight?
Many rare phenomena were also to be seen,
Does anyone remember, when such has been?
“O! Dear humans, my prayer to thee,
If protected, so glorious I can be,
Why not give me a chance?”
Is Mother Nature’s plea!
“Take a pledge - be my defender,
So I can regain all my splendor!”
